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Localization - Typos/consistency errors in French in closing contextual menu #16819

Open
SphinxKnight opened this issue Mar 5, 2024 · 2 comments
Assignees
Labels
Area-Localization Issue-Bug It either shouldn't be doing this or needs an investigation. Product-Terminal The new Windows Terminal.

Comments

@SphinxKnight
Copy link

Windows Terminal version

1.19.10573.0

Windows build number

10.0.19045.4046

Other Software

No response

Steps to reproduce

Open the Terminal (splitting the tab helps discover one more string)

Expected Behavior

The contextual menu should contain "Fermer" (infinitive) and not "Fermez" (imperative)
Submenu should contain "Fermer les onglets à droite" / "Fermer les autres onglets" / "Fermer le volet"

Actual Behavior

Casing and conjugation are inconsistent

Conjugation: a mix of infinitive and imperative while the rest of the UI is, correctly, using infinitive
image

Casing: those strings are using uppercase starting words while the rest of the UI is, correctly, using an uppercase letter only for the first letter of the text

@SphinxKnight SphinxKnight added Issue-Bug It either shouldn't be doing this or needs an investigation. Needs-Triage It's a new issue that the core contributor team needs to triage at the next triage meeting labels Mar 5, 2024
@SphinxKnight SphinxKnight changed the title Localization - Typos/consistency errors in French Localization - Typos/consistency errors in French in closing contextual menu Mar 5, 2024
@carlos-zamora carlos-zamora added Product-Terminal The new Windows Terminal. Area-Localization and removed Needs-Triage It's a new issue that the core contributor team needs to triage at the next triage meeting labels Mar 6, 2024
@carlos-zamora carlos-zamora modified the milestones: Backlog, Terminal v1.21 Mar 6, 2024
@PhMajerus
Copy link

PhMajerus commented Mar 8, 2024

Just to clarify the expected behavior, the cascading menu item also needs to be fixed:

Fermer… >
     Fermer les onglets à droite
     Fermer les autres onglets
     Fermer le volet
Fermer l'onglet

The uppercases of some items seems weird to me even in English, but if you want to keep them and want French to be consistent with other languages:

Fermer… >
     Fermer les Onglets à Droite
     Fermer les Autres onglets
     Fermer le Volet
Fermer l'onglet

(note the Pane/volet is currently using uppercase in English but lowercase in French)

To be fair, it feels weird in English as well, and just looks even worse in French because it is applied only to some menu items and because determiners make them lose their left alignments, making it worse visually.

Oh, and those are not consistent with Windows UI guidelines and have to go, see #16846.

github-merge-queue bot pushed a commit that referenced this issue Apr 10, 2024
… misuse (#16886)

I changed the improper capitalization and misuse of ellipses mark (...)
in the context menu and various other places.

Fixes issues #16819 and #16846

## PR Checklist
- [ ] Closes #16846
- [x] Tests added/passed - NA
- [x] Documentation updated - NA
- If checked, please file a pull request on [our docs
repo](https://github.com/MicrosoftDocs/terminal) and link it here: #xxx
- [x] Schema updated (if necessary) - NA
DHowett pushed a commit that referenced this issue Apr 16, 2024
… misuse (#16886)

I changed the improper capitalization and misuse of ellipses mark (...)
in the context menu and various other places.

Fixes issues #16819 and #16846

## PR Checklist
- [ ] Closes #16846
- [x] Tests added/passed - NA
- [x] Documentation updated - NA
- If checked, please file a pull request on [our docs
repo](https://github.com/MicrosoftDocs/terminal) and link it here: #xxx
- [x] Schema updated (if necessary) - NA

(cherry picked from commit 8bd9578)
Service-Card-Id: 92350387
Service-Version: 1.20
DHowett pushed a commit that referenced this issue Apr 16, 2024
… misuse (#16886)

I changed the improper capitalization and misuse of ellipses mark (...)
in the context menu and various other places.

Fixes issues #16819 and #16846

## PR Checklist
- [ ] Closes #16846
- [x] Tests added/passed - NA
- [x] Documentation updated - NA
- If checked, please file a pull request on [our docs
repo](https://github.com/MicrosoftDocs/terminal) and link it here: #xxx
- [x] Schema updated (if necessary) - NA

(cherry picked from commit 8bd9578)
Service-Card-Id: 92350386
Service-Version: 1.19
@lhecker
Copy link
Member

lhecker commented May 17, 2024

The fermer vs. fermez issue does seem resolved now. I'm not entirely sure either whether capitalizing Pane in French is a good idea. It's a little weird even in the English original IMO.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Area-Localization Issue-Bug It either shouldn't be doing this or needs an investigation. Product-Terminal The new Windows Terminal.
Projects
None yet
Development

No branches or pull requests

4 participants